Output e51e59ee352505075e4ad723a3d0e9c02af46dacfd77f60eb000cfd64aee7072:128

value
130452
script pubkey
OP_0 OP_PUSHBYTES_20 8de212d2397adb19ada18cd54f536a2b13d43ad7
address
bc1q3h3p953e0td3ntdp3n2575m29vfagwkhgkw70m
transaction
e51e59ee352505075e4ad723a3d0e9c02af46dacfd77f60eb000cfd64aee7072